I have an AMS G-tower and it has a simple headphone out and mic in jack on the front panel. I would really like to be able to utilize this feature of the case. I can't tell which sound cards have outputs for this. I don't want a big gaudy bay extension, I just want to use the integrated case option. Any ideas? Thanks.
 
If you have an current Intel based motherboard it is very likely that it is compliant with the Intel Front Panel I/O Connectivity Design Guide, in which it will be easy to setup the configuration. Other motherboards (including current AMD based motherboards) will likely have a "Front Panel Audio Connector" onboard, but in either case you will need to look at your manual to find the layout of the pins.
